Bear Creek Girl Wins Medal at National SkillsUSA Championships

Proving to be some of the best in the nation, Northwest-Shoals Community College (NW-SCC) students were awarded medalist honors in Cabinetmaking, Carpentry and Cosmetology (Job Skill Open Demonstration) at the 2016 SkillsUSA National Competition in Louisville, Ky. last week. The following students placed in the top three nationally at last week’s 2016 SkillsUSA National Competition in Louisville, Ky.

§  Joseph Ezell, of Five Points, Tenn., won the silver medal (2nd place in the nation) in Carpentry

§ Jonathan Howard, of Rogersville, Ala., won the bronze medal (3rd place in the nation) in Cabinetmaking

§ Amber Hutcheson, of Bear Creek, Ala., won the bronze medal (3rd place in the nation) in Job Skill Open Demonstration (Cosmetology)

The 2015 SkillsUSA National Championships placed over 6,000 outstanding career and technical education students against each other in elite hands‑on competition in 100 different trade, technical, and leadership fields.
